The truth is that choosing the right coverage is not that difficult and with a little bit of effort, even a 10 year old kid can do it. Here is what you need to take into consideration

  • Basic State Requirements. The first step is to check the auto insurance law in your state and see what is the minimum liability auto insurance required. Every state has different regulations. Usually you have heard these liability minimums referred to as 15/30/15 or 25/50/30. The first two figures show the bodily injury limits in thousands, the third number is property damage liability. If you think that the state liability limits are low, you can always increase them. In fact, most insurance experts recommend that.
  • Your personal requirements. What may seem as low cost auto insurance to you, may be an expensive coverage for someone else. For those who drive older cars, full coverage auto insurance (collusion and comprehensive) may seem like a waste of money. On the other hand, if you have purchased a brand you car and you are still paying for you, you may find that adding such coverage to your policy is worth while as well. Your place of residence can have an effect on your auto insurance needs too. If you live in Florida, where every 4th driver is uninsured, you may seriously consider purchasing uninsured motorist coverage.

Once you are familiar with yours and the state’s requirements, auto insurance doesn’t seem so confusing.

Getting auto insurance discounts

Have you ever asked an insurer “Now then, what kind of discounts are you prepared to offer me?”. If you have, you are one of the very few. Most people don’t ask because they don’t think they are entitled to.

Auto insurance is a tough business. Insurance companies are at war and fight for each customer, as you can probably see by the number of car insurance ads on TV. They know the value of each customer and would rather offer discounts then not get the business. Unless you have a bad driving record with a DUI behind your back and a poor credit score, you should be able to save money. From homeowers, who combine policies, to students with good grades and seniors taking advance driving courses, everyone qualifies to low cost auto insurance. Just ask for it.
